hole詳細(xì)解釋

hole

n.(名詞)
A cavity in a solid.
洞:固體上的洞

An opening or a perforation:
開口或小孔:
例句:
a hole in the clouds.
云彩的缺口

Sports An opening in a defensive formation, especially the area of a baseball infield between the third base player and the shortstop.
【體育運(yùn)動】 缺口,漏洞:尤指棒球場上第三壘球手和游擊手之間防衛(wèi)陣形中的缺口
A fault or flaw:
錯誤或缺陷:
例句:
There are holes in your argument.
你的論證中有漏洞

A deep place in a body of water.
水體深處
An animal`s hollowed-out habitation, such as a burrow.
洞穴:動物中空的洞穴,如地洞
An ugly, squalid, or depressing dwelling.
蝸居:丑陋、骯臟或氣氛壓抑的居住地
A deep or isolated place of confinement; a dungeon.
地牢,土牢:深而隔離的拘留地;地牢
An awkward situation; a predicament.
進(jìn)退兩難的處境;困境
Sports
【體育運(yùn)動】
The small pit lined with a cup into which a golf ball must be hit.
高爾夫球洞:有一個(gè)杯子的小洞,高爾夫必須被的打入其中
One of the divisions of a golf course, from tee to cup.
路線:從高爾夫球座到球洞的一段
Physics A vacant position in a crystal left by the absence of an electron, especially a position in a semiconductor that acts as a carrier of positive electric charge.Also called In this sense, also called electron hole
【物理學(xué)】 空穴:在晶體中由于沒有電子而造成的空位,尤指在半導(dǎo)體中可當(dāng)作正極使用的空位也作 在此意義上也可稱作 electron hole
v.(動詞)
holed,hol.ing,holes
v.tr.(及物動詞)
To put a hole in.
在…挖孔
To put or propel into a hole.
把…打入或放入孔內(nèi)
v.intr.(不及物動詞)
To make a hole in something.
鑿洞:在某物中打孔

<常用詞組>hole out 【體育運(yùn)動】
To hit a golf ball into the hole.
把高爾夫球擊入洞中
hole up
To hibernate in or as if in a hole.
在洞中蟄居
Informal To take refuge in or as if in a hideout.
【非正式用語】 在洞穴中避難或躲藏
<習(xí)慣用語>hole in one【體育運(yùn)動】
The driving of a golf ball from the tee into the hole in only one stroke.
一桿擊中:一桿就把高爾夫球從球座擊入洞中
in the hole
Having a score below zero.
得一負(fù)點(diǎn)
In debt.
負(fù)債
At a disadvantage.
處于劣勢
來源:
Middle English
中古英語
from Old English hol * see kel-
源自 古英語 hol *參見 kel-

<參考詞匯><同義詞>hole,hollow,cavity,pocketThese nouns refer to an unfilled or empty space.
這些名詞指未填的或空白的地方。
Hole is applicable to an opening in or a perforation through a solid body:
Hole 適用于指固體上的開口或小孔:
例句:
dug a hole in the earth and planted the seed;
在地上挖個(gè)洞并撒上種子;

例句:
a hole in the bow of the ship made by a torpedo.
魚雷在船頭擊出一個(gè)洞。

Hollow denotes an unfilled area in a solid body or a dent or depression on a surface:
Hollow 指固體中未填的洞或表面上的凹痕或陷入:
例句:
a hollow in the ground where ivy grows;
地上的洼地里長著長春藤;

例句:
marble steps with hollows worn by footsteps. Acavity is a hollow or hollow area within a solid body or object:
大理石階梯有人走出的腳印。 Cavity 指固體或事物內(nèi)部的凹洞:

例句:
a cavity in a molar;
臼齒里的空洞;

例句:
the cranial cavity.
腦腔。

Pocket is applied to a cavity in the earth, as one containing a mineral deposit,or to an isolated cavity or area that contains foreign or contrasting matter:
Pocket 適用于指地層里可貯藏礦產(chǎn)的中空的洞,或指含有相異或有矛盾物質(zhì)的隔離的空穴或地區(qū):
例句:
pockets of manganese in the rock;
巖石中含有錳的礦層;

例句:
a plane that plunged into a pocket of turbulence;
飛機(jī)摔入了漩渦中心;

例句:
pockets of unemployment in an otherwise affluent society.
本顯得很富裕的社會中一些失業(yè)的不利情況
